WebJan 20, 2024 Β· Having a snack with slower-acting carbohydrates, such as a granola bar or trail mix, after your workout can help prevent a drop in your blood sugar. If you do have low blood sugar after exercise, eat a small carbohydrate-containing snack, such as fruit, crackers or glucose tablets, or drink a half-cup (4 ounces/118 milliliters) of fruit juice. We suggest consulting with your trainer or a fitness expert to … WebWait at least 30-45 minutes to exercise after eating. For larger meals, you should wait even longer. Low-fiber, low-fat snacks are unlikely to cause GI discomfort and are best for before a workout. Try a banana with peanut butter or a slice of whole-grain toast to help your athletic performance.
